Teaching assistants vs Welfare professionals n.e.c. Salary (2025)
How do Teaching assistants and Welfare professionals n.e.c. sal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Welfare professionals n.e.c. earns £15,628 more per year (73%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Teaching assistants | Welfare professionals n.e.c. |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£21,378 | £37,006 | -£15,628 |
| Mean Annual | £20,486 | £38,170 | -£17,684 |
| Monthly | £1,782 | £3,084 | -£1,302 |
| Weekly | £411 | £712 | -£301 |
| Hourly | £10.28 | £17.79 | -£7.51 |
